    Default How safe are we really ?

    After a few bizarre incidents this week I thought it was best to pass along some good advice. I also hope others will post useful tips as well.

    1. Always let a close friend know where you are.
    2. Use caution when handing out your cellphone # (Anyone can do a reverse search and get your billing address)
    3. Get a P.O Box( preferrably one w/ a street addy too) this is useful to have your bills (such as cell phone) and your car registration sent to.
    4. Be aware that your car license number can be used to obtain your home addy.
    5. Ask your insurance carrier to mail your statement to your P.O. Box
    6. Anyone with YIM should be advised that your Yahoo ID can be used to gain valuable information about you too.
    7. Its best to use what I call a throw away phone. This lessens the chance of actually having some idiot trace your phone number back to you.
    8. Look in obtaining a license to carry a concealed weapon. Your local police department can provide you with more details. Be usre to practice at the range at least 2-4 times per month. There are firing ranges everywhere and you can hire someone to act as a "personal trainer" there too.
    9. Taking a class in personal safety in a good idea as well.

    Personal Email addresses can also be revered.. there are free reverse and software reverse services anyone can use…IP addresses are attached to every email sent / also some cookies and Java (I believe) accepted on your browser.

    When a customer asks me if I drove to work.. I say, NO my BF is coming or say you have a driver.

    Making a few stops on your way home and taking different routes is a good idea also.

    Always be cautious going to your car. And, look around when you leave, take note of cars following you and have paper and pen to write down driver #'s and brief description of creepy cars...............
    I keep my dance bag in my trunk, as not to bring attention to myself. I always wear jeans to work and have a pair of tennis in the trunk, just in case of emergencies.

    another point to make,
    DONT use your real name on any login-ins or profiles online...
    change passwords constantly
    dont have a pattern, ie make sure you dont leave the house alone each day at the exact same time...dont go to the bank every "thursday at 3pm" for example
    if you can get a scary looking dog, that might help at least
